Needing a crown after a root canal depends highly on the location of the tooth in the mouth—teeth towards the back of the mouth like molars and premolars are needed more for chewing, and generally require crowns, where incisors or canines which aren’t needed for chewing don’t always require crowns. Most posterior teeth, such as molar teeth, usually require dental crown placement after root canal therapy to protect the treated tooth’s integrity and longevity.
